The Modified Early Warning Score (MEWS)
The Modified Early Warning Score (MEWS) is a tool used to identify patients who are at risk of clinical deterioration. It helps healthcare professionals recognize early signs of deterioration in a patient’s condition, allowing for timely intervention. The score is based on a series of physiological parameters and observations that are routinely measured, such as:

Respiratory Rate (RR)

Heart Rate (HR)

Systolic Blood Pressure (SBP)

Temperature

Level of Consciousness (Glasgow Coma Scale, GCS)

Each parameter is scored, and the total score is calculated to determine the level of concern.Scoring Interpretation:
0-4 points: Low risk of deterioration.

5-6 points: Moderate risk of deterioration, needs closer monitoring.

7 or more points: High risk of deterioration, immediate intervention required.

Use in Practice:
MEWS is used as a clinical decision support tool in hospitals to guide healthcare professionals in identifying patients who might need further assessment, higher levels of care, or escalation of treatment. It is typically used in the acute care setting (e.g., emergency departments, intensive care units) and can help in making decisions about escalation of care, such as calling for urgent medical support, or transferring patients to higher levels of care.

Tangential speech or tangentiality is a communication disorder in which the train of thought of the speaker wanders and shows a lack of focus, never returning to the initial topic of the conversation.[1] It tends to occur in situations where a person is experiencing high anxiety, as a manifestation of the psychosis known as schizophrenia, in dementia or in states of delirium.[2] It is less severe than logorrhea and may be associated with the middle stage in dementia.[1] It is, however, more severe than circumstantial speech, in which the speaker wanders but eventually returns to the topic.[3
